Millwall boss Alex Neil said it is important his team win at home, after they beat London rivals QPR 2-1 with three of his new January recruits in the team.

"I think what it [this run of results] does do is it shows how quickly football can change. The last home game here there was a lot of frustration conceding in the 97th minute [against Cardiff City], which I understand. I think since then we've been brilliant in terms of the performances and results," Neil told BBC Radio London.

"It was important to me today that we won at home. Most of our fans come to see us here so I want for them to go home happy and put on a performance and, more importantly, carry a threat and score goals. I think right from the start we did that today.

One the new January signings: "The boys have been brilliant. We always knew we'd be bringing players in and Romain [Esse] would be moving on provided someone came in and bought him. We knew we were going to bring in younger players and develop the style.

"The hard bit with all of that is to do it and win, and we're doing that. We're doing what we set out to do and at the moment it's going really well."
